Ticket #—night access, Harkwell Annex. The support crew starts overnight cover Monday, and their badges aren't provisioned for the side entrance yet. Can facilities sort permanent access this week? Meanwhile, night shift: don't leave the door propped, please — security flagged it twice already. Until the badges are fixed, let the support folks in using the code below.

turnstile pass: bdg-YEOZLM-79341408

Subject: DR drill results — Harrowfield telemetry gateway. Team, Thursday's disaster-recovery drill for the Ploughline farm-equipment telemetry gateway went cleanly: we failed over from the Dunmere site to the Coldbrook standby in eleven minutes, and tractor telemetry resumed with no data loss. For future maintainers: the failover script requires unsealing the Ploughline credentials vault at the standby site. For the next drill, unseal it using the recovery passphrase noted below.

recovery phrase for bawef-kagag: druath-aldix-brieth-weniel-sorox

**Ticket: Vault locked — password reset revamp blocked**

The Ferncast secrets vault auto-sealed after three failed unseal attempts during the reset-flow deploy. The new reset templates can't ship until the vault is reopened, since the signing material lives inside. On-call: follow the unseal steps in the ops handbook, then resume the deploy. The unseal prompt expects the recovery passphrase below.

recovery phrase for yajof-bagap: oliwyn-ulaael

Subject: Key rotation for the Cronfall migration. Dear plugin authors: as we move scheduled jobs from legacy cron to the Weavework workflow engine, all existing scheduler keys will be revoked on the 15th. Please update your plugin manifests before then and test against the Weavework sandbox. Use the replacement key issued below.

app token of tagug-hahaf = kto2_9v